RENTON, Wash. (AP) -The Seattle Seahawks have signed veteran cornerback Travis Fisher.
The team announced the addition of Fisher on Sunday.
A second-round draft choice by St. Louis in 2002, Fisher played the last two seasons with the Detroit Lions.
Seattle cornerback Marcus Trufant remains out indefinitely with what coach Jim Mora has called a minor back injury.
Fisher has started 74 of 86 career games. He has 329 tackles, nine interceptions, two touchdowns and 39 passes defended.
